On the northern border of the LA panhandle, northeast of Monroe; organized Mar 25, 1844 from Ouachita Territory. Name Origin: For Abraham Morehouse (?-1813), colonizer and representative to the legislature of the Territory of Orleans
Area (sq mi):: 805.20 (land 794.25; water 10.95) Population per square mile: 37.80
Population 2005: 29,989 State rank: 35 Population change: 2000-20005 -3.30%; 1990-2000 -2.90% Population 2000: 31,021 (White 55.50%; Black or African American 43.40%; Hispanic or Latino 0.70%; Asian 0.20%; Other 0.60%). Foreign born: 0.40%. Median age: 35.60
Income 2000: per capita $13,197; median household $25,124; Population below poverty level: 26.80% Personal per capita income (2000-2003): $18,214-$21,001
Unemployment (2004): 9.90% Unemployment change (from 2000): -2.30% Median travel time to work: 24.90 minutes Working outside county of residence: 33.10%
